Masonry Waterproofing in Tacoma, WA

Masonry waterproofing services are designed to protect brick, stone, concrete, and other masonry surfaces from water infiltration and damage. These services typically involve applying specialized sealants, coatings, or membranes to the exterior or interior surfaces of foundations, retaining walls, and other masonry structures. Proper waterproofing helps prevent issues such as cracking, spalling, efflorescence, mold growth, and structural deterioration, which can compromise the safety and integrity of a property over time.

Homeowners often seek masonry waterproofing when addressing existing moisture problems or as a preventative measure during new construction or renovation projects. Before requesting this service, property owners usually want to understand the types of waterproofing solutions suitable for their specific project, the areas that need treatment, and the potential benefits of ongoing protection. Clear communication about the scope of work and the condition of the masonry surfaces can help ensure that the waterproofing measures effectively safeguard the property against water-related issues.

Project Types

Common Masonry Waterproofing Jobs

Foundation walls - waterproofing to prevent water intrusion and structural damage.

Basement interiors - sealing to reduce moisture and improve indoor air quality.

Crawl spaces - moisture barriers to protect against mold and wood rot.

Retaining walls - waterproofing to ensure stability and prevent water buildup.

Stone and brick facades - sealing to protect against water penetration and weathering.

Driveways and walkways - waterproof coatings to prevent water damage and cracks.

Masonry Waterproofing Questions

What is masonry waterproofing? Masonry waterproofing involves applying protective materials to prevent water from penetrating brick, stone, or concrete surfaces.

Why is waterproofing important for masonry? It helps protect structures from water damage, such as cracks, spalling, and mold growth, extending the lifespan of the property.

What types of projects typically require masonry waterproofing? Common projects include basements, retaining walls, foundations, and exterior brick or stone facades prone to moisture issues.

How does masonry waterproofing work? It creates a barrier that repels water, often using sealants, membranes, or coatings designed to withstand weather conditions and prevent water intrusion.
